Kelsey, Flavin Reach Top 10 in State Golf

Deerfield High School takes 10th in team competition.

Defending state golf champion Ian Kelsey of Deerfield High School fired a second round 72 to place seventh in the State Meet today in Bloomington while Highland Park High School’s Patrick Flavin grabbed eighth.

Both Flavin and Kelsey improved on their opening round scores Friday to increase their final standing. Kelsey jumped from 17th to seventh while Flavin moved from 29th to eighth with a one-under par 71 today.

As a team, the Warriors ended up 10th with 640 strokes after ending the first day of competition in 11th. Nick Kenyon, whose 91 Friday was not included in the tabulation, fired a 79 Saturday to help Deerfield better its standing.

Also contributing to Deerfield’s team effort were Thomas Shimamoto (84/166), Jacob Krugman (84/167), Jack Dickman (87/169) and Eric Bagg (89/171).

Highland Park’s other competitor, Sam Meitus, carded a 74 Saturday to end the tournament in 21st place improving from 58th after the first day.

In the girls’ competition in Decatur, Highland Park’s Kelli Ono shot her second 78 of the tournament for a 16th place finish while Lisa Kraff’s two-day 170 total was good for 67th.
